Loading Type | Top Loading |
---|---|
Maximum Spin Speed | 1200 RPM |
Washing Capacity | 6 kg |
Energy Efficiency Class | A+++ |
Noise Level (Wash) | 58 dB |
Noise Level (Spin) | 77 dB |
Water Consumption | 52 L |
Delay Start | Yes |
Child Lock | Yes |
Dimensions (HxWxD) | 85 x 40 x 60 cm |
Programs | Delicate, Wool, Quick wash |
Display Type | LED |
